Bible verses about nagging husband
- 1 Peter 3:7 — Likewise, ye husbands, dwell with them according to knowledge, giving honour unto the wife, as unto the weaker vessel, and as being heirs together of the grace of life; that your prayers be not hindered. 8 votes
- Proverbs 21:19 — It is better to dwell in the wilderness, than with a contentious and an angry woman. 7 votes
- Proverbs 27:15 — A continual dropping in a very rainy day and a contentious woman are alike. 7 votes
- Colossians 3:19 — Husbands, love your wives, and be not bitter against them. 7 votes
- Proverbs 21:9 — It is better to dwell in a corner of the housetop, than with a brawling woman in a wide house. 6 votes
- Proverbs 25:24 — It is better to dwell in the corner of the housetop, than with a brawling woman and in a wide house. 6 votes
- Proverbs 19:13 — A foolish son is the calamity of his father: and the contentions of a wife are a continual dropping. 4 votes
- 1 Peter 3:1 — Likewise, ye wives, be in subjection to your own husbands; that, if any obey not the word, they also may without the word be won by the conversation of the wives; 4 votes
- Proverbs 15:1 — A soft answer turneth away wrath: but grievous words stir up anger. 3 votes
- 1 Corinthians 7:3 — Let the husband render unto the wife due benevolence: and likewise also the wife unto the husband. 3 votes
- Ephesians 4:2 — With all lowliness and meekness, with longsuffering, forbearing one another in love; 3 votes
- Ephesians 5:25 — Husbands, love your wives, even as Christ also loved the church, and gave himself for it; 3 votes
- 1 Timothy 5:8 — But if any provide not for his own, and specially for those of his own house, he hath denied the faith, and is worse than an infidel. 3 votes
- 1 Corinthians 13:4 — Charity suffereth long, and is kind; charity envieth not; charity vaunteth not itself, is not puffed up, 2 votes
- Ephesians 4:29 — Let no corrupt communication proceed out of your mouth, but that which is good to the use of edifying, that it may minister grace unto the hearers. 2 votes
- 1 John 4:11 — Beloved, if God so loved us, we ought also to love one another. 2 votes
